Output 7e4f95e1b2849c063f243afb46e7858796712c7c0585372aa54ed36bed9a2007:3

value
20415041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7677ffc42c7d0f0cbd268b1648a92ce743273cb1 OP_EQUAL
address
MJhZikPczzzM64g7HCaDM2rfvWokffAPGh
transaction
7e4f95e1b2849c063f243afb46e7858796712c7c0585372aa54ed36bed9a2007
spent
true